Web15 feb. 2024 · Under the Care Act, the local authority must offer at least one care home option that meets the person’s needs, but they should ideally offer more than one. It may not be possible to meet the person’s needs while staying within the standard rate. In this case, the local authority must fund the person’s care in a more expensive care home.
